NX1 offers Unified Operations Center for Smart Cities (UOC) to bring end-to-end operational visibility across city services. The solution empowers the entire team with a centralized view to make informed decisions quickly, based on actionable information that contextualizes the overall perspective of process and non-process departments. The UOC solution takes a system of systems approach that converges OT and IT technology into a single pane-of-glass solution, providing greater situational awareness and improving crisis response. The sub-systems that manage specific areas of city functions, such as power, building management, water & sewer, traffic, and environmental management, are also included.
